The Office for National Statistics has revealed that the number of UK residents that are from overseas reached a new high last year of 6.7 million.

Last week saw the UK Home Office release immigration statistics for the period from July to September 2009. These statistics cover asylum applications, removals from the United Kingdom of illegal migrants and migration figures from Eastern Europe.

On a day where government released statistics showed that immigration fell by 163,000 in 2008 a new poll from Migrationwatch UK has revealed that the vast majority of the British public are worried about immigration and want it dramatically slashed to limit any forecasted population explosion.

A poll released last night shows the two in three UK voters feel that immigration is bad for Britain.
